70 Students Transferring From EPCC To UTEP Awarded Scholarships

EL PASO — Seventy UTEP students will each be awarded a $5,000 scholarship to continue their studies at UTEP, UTEP officials said.

The students will receive the El Paso Community College Transfer Scholarship from the Wolslager Foundation. The scholarship will help ease their transition from EPCC to UTEP.

Of the 70 students, 25 are new scholarship recipients. The remaining 45 students will have their scholarships renewed, UTEP officials said.

The scholarships are available to EPCC students with a minimum 2.75 GPA and who have 45 total transferable hours.
